  6. New clutch…won’t go into gear

    New slave cylinder? Bench bleed the slave before hand? Proper torque specs on the pressure plate/floater? Discs in the correct orientation? Did you have the alignment tool properly installed during torquing procedure? the Plastic ones tend to droop a bit and can cause disc mis-alignment.

  20. Tuning for nGauge

    No, Lund NGauges are locked to Lund only. HP Tuners NGauges can be used by varying tuners. They are also no longer produced as Emotion went out of business due to the EPA. Most commonly used device now seems to be the MPVI3.
